Meaning

Health care policies play a crucial role in the development of the health care industry and providing quality and equal treatment for all people. It can be determined as an accurate plan of actions and decisions, which identifies priorities and guides healthcare participants to manage or prevent diseases or medical conditions. In particular, it implies principles, laws, recommendations, requirements, and rules which everybody who provides healthcare services should follow to achieve rational results (Meyerson, 2013). In essence, these policies are administered to stimulate, encourage, or force healthcare organizations and their employees in making specific decisions and actions towards improving and saving the individuals health.

Health care policies are designed, implemented, and enforced through three legislative, executive, and judicial branches of government (Goudreau & Smolenski, 2018). In addition, depending on the goals, policies are established on federal, local, or organizational levels. In other words, they can be introduced by both national or international government, state or city administration, or management of a particular private organization. Nevertheless, the success of healthcare policies significantly depends on different contributors, namely, advocacy groups, distinctive individuals, voters, the activity of professional organizations, and social and environmental factors (Goudreau & Smolenski, 2018). In this regard, it is essential to understand political processes by all participants because it directly influences the outcomes and development of the healthcare industry.

Impacts on Future Practice

First of all, health care policy will play a central role in my relationships with patients and customers since the results of treatment services depend on the decisions that I make. In other words, using recommendations and norms of different policies, both federal and organizational, I will be aware of steps I should take to improve patients health and prevent potential complications associated with the related disorder. I will also know about forbidden actions that can harm an individual. According to the American Association of Colleges of Nursing (AACN) (2011), graduates of masters degree nursing programs have requisite knowledge and skills to promote health, help shape the health delivery system, and advance values like social justice. This will also facilitate efficient and active communication between the consumer and me. Another aspect of policys impact is that it helps me in the right cooperation with organizations. Being aware of my corporate responsibilities, duties, rules, and requirements that an organization suggests enables me to make fewer mistakes in the work process develop healthy relationships with the company without conflicts.

In addition, global, public, pharmaceutical, and vaccination health policies protect me multiple risks and threats by preventing contracting some infections. This helps me improve my health, thereby prolonging my life. Furthermore, these policies affect me from the financial aspect since they regulate delivery and access to healthcare services, that is, the cost of medicines, interventions, and operations and their availability. AACN (2011) states that policy forms a healthcare system that determines health care accountability, accessibility, and affordability. Hence, health care policies will significantly contribute to the quality of my well-being and my overall performance in healthcare settings.
